Definitions:

Ghrelin

A hormone produced by the stomach that stimulates hunger and increases food intake.

Hunger-Arousing

Refers to stimuli or circumstances that trigger the biological and psychological state of feeling the need to eat.

Secreted by the Stomach

Refers to substances like acids, enzymes, or hormones produced and released by the stomach to aid in digestion and other bodily functions.

Motivated to Eat

The drive or urge to consume food, often influenced by physiological hunger, psychological factors, or environmental cues.
